Szkotowo [ʂkɔˈtɔvɔ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Kozłowo, within Nidzica County, Warmian-Masurian Voivodeship, in northern Poland.[1] It lies approximately 12 km (7 mi) north-west of Nidzica and 46 km (29 mi) south of the regional capital Olsztyn.
